    STUART REES FROM STALMINE JAILED FOR HORRIFIC CHILD PORNOGRAPHY OFFENSES IN BRECON AND MERTHYR TYDFIL

    In a disturbing case that has shocked the local community, Stuart Rees, a 51-year-old man from Stalmine, was sentenced to prison after being found guilty of possessing an extensive collection of indecent images of children. The case was heard at Merthyr Tydfil Crown Court, where Rees admitted to multiple charges related to child exploitation and possession of illegal material.

    Rees, a married father of three, had a long-standing career as a geography teacher, including a position as assistant head at Gwernyfed High School near Brecon. Despite his professional background, the court was told that his private life was marred by heinous criminal activity. Rees wrote a letter to the judge, describing the illicit material as his “temptress,” revealing a troubling insight into his mindset and the nature of his offending.

    On June 18, 2013, police officers executed a search warrant at Rees’s residence in Beeches Park, Brecon. During the search, they confiscated computer equipment that was later examined and found to contain a staggering 4,393 indecent images of children. The images were categorized into different levels of severity: 887 images classified as Category A, which is the most serious, 997 images in Category B—including depictions of a girl aged between two and four—and 2,509 images in Category C. Additionally, a Category A movie was discovered in a shared folder accessible to anyone using the same software, effectively making it available to the wider internet community.

    Prosecutor Sarah Waters highlighted the disturbing nature of the material, emphasizing that the shared folder was accessible to “the world at large,” allowing anyone with the appropriate software to view the content. The movie, which was incomplete—possibly due to Rees halting the download—depicted a girl aged between seven and nine, adding to the gravity of the case.

    Further investigations revealed that Rees had created fake online personas, posing as a young girl and engaging with others on social media platforms. These profiles suggested that sexual activities had been carried out with very young children, including infants, which prosecutors described as “particularly indecent, unpleasant and graphic.”

    Throughout the proceedings, the court was informed that Rees’s criminal conduct was not limited to possession. He had also made and shared indecent images, with five counts of creating such images and three counts of possessing extreme images. The case was particularly shocking given Rees’s reputation as a respected educator with a 30-year career in teaching, which he had ended after entering guilty pleas at the magistrates’ court.

    In his defense, Ruth Smith, representing Rees, emphasized his previous standing in the community, noting his involvement with the Mid Wales Orienteering Society and his charitable activities. She acknowledged that his actions had caused irreparable damage to his reputation and had profoundly affected his family. His wife, who also worked in education, had lost her job as a consequence of his crimes, and his daughters had distanced themselves from him, feeling appalled by his behavior.

    Rees’s lawyer also revealed that he had sought private help to address his offending, which he described as “abhorrent.” Despite this, the court was told that his actions had led to significant social and personal consequences. Rees expressed remorse, but the judge, Thomas Crowther QC, was unequivocal in his condemnation. Addressing Rees directly, the judge remarked, “What is mystifying is that a man with such obvious intelligence and insight would want to return to watch real children being raped for his pleasure. For it is men like you who sneak away to furtively watch this stuff that creates demand.”

    Ultimately, Rees was sentenced to 16 months in prison. Additionally, he was placed under a 10-year Sexual Offences Prevention Order, which restricts his internet use, and he was ordered to register as a sex offender for the same period.
